Top WordPress Themes for Creating Stunning Websites Comparison

✨ Top WordPress Themes for Creating Stunning Websites

The foundation of any successful website is its theme. In WordPress, the theme dictates more than just aesthetics; it determines site speed, scalability, code quality, and compatibility with essential plugins like WooCommerce and Elementor. Selecting the wrong theme leads to performance bottlenecks, high maintenance costs, and limits future design flexibility. The goal is to choose a theme that maximizes design potential while maintaining Core Web Vitals speed scores.

We compare five of the most popular themes—Astra, GeneratePress, Divi, OceanWP, and Hello Elementor—analyzing their focus on speed, design architecture, ease of customization, and the dollar value they deliver through reduced development time.

Architecture Focus Summary: At a Glance

Themes fall into two main categories: lightweight performance themes (Astra, GP, Hello) and feature-rich/builder themes (Divi, OceanWP).

Platform Core Design Architecture Primary Speed Strategy Placeholder Link
Astra Lightweight, Vanilla Code (Optimized for Page Builders). Modular architecture; loads minimal code by default. Build with Astra
GeneratePress Extreme minimalism, focused on efficiency and hooks. Smallest file size and clean, standards-compliant code. Build with GeneratePress
Divi Integrated Visual Builder (Theme and Builder are one). Code optimization and caching features within the builder. Build with Divi
OceanWP Feature-rich and extensible via numerous free/premium extensions. Built-in optimization settings and minimal initial load size. Build with OceanWP
Hello Elementor Barebones, blank canvas (Designed only for Elementor Pro). Zero styling, only loads structural HTML and CSS needed by Elementor. Build with Hello

🚀 Astra: Lightweight Speed and Ecosystem

Astra is the most popular third-party WordPress theme, renowned for its balance of speed and customizability. It functions as a lightweight foundation (often under 50KB total file size) that is highly compatible with all major page builders (Elementor, Beaver Builder, Gutenberg).

Modular Design and Starter Sites

The theme's structure is modular, meaning it only loads CSS and JavaScript for the features you actively use. Its comprehensive library of pre-built "Starter Sites" allows marketers to launch a stunning, fully designed website in minutes, dramatically cutting down initial development time.

Launch Time Savings: Using an Astra Starter Site reduces initial website development time from 40 hours to 8 hours. At a $60 hourly rate, this efficiency generates a direct labor saving of **$1,920** per website launch.
Astra's Custom Layouts

Astra Pro allows users to create custom header, footer, and sidebar layouts using a page builder, replacing the need for complex template coding. This flexibility is key for advanced marketers managing complex conversion funnels.

💨 GeneratePress: Performance and Customization

GeneratePress (GP) is the ultimate theme for speed fanatics and developers. It boasts the smallest footprint of any functional theme, prioritizing clean code and performance above all else. Its strength lies in using "hooks" and "elements" to insert custom code, content, or builders precisely where needed.

Tiny Footprint and Hook System

GP's code base is incredibly small (under 10KB total), leading to unmatched Core Web Vitals scores and rapid load times. The premium version unlocks a powerful "Elements" module, allowing granular control over every aspect of the site layout using conditional logic, which prevents unnecessary code bloat.

Page Speed Value: Improving site speed by 1 second increases conversion rates by an average of 7%. For an eCommerce store generating $10,000 monthly, GP's speed advantage delivers **$700 in incremental monthly revenue** or **$8,400 annually** from conversion uplift alone.

GeneratePress Site Library

Despite its minimalist foundation, GP offers a robust Site Library of professionally designed templates, allowing users to leverage its superior speed foundation without starting from a blank canvas.

🎨 Divi: Visual Builder and Feature Richness

Divi is both a theme and a proprietary visual page builder, offering the most comprehensive drag-and-drop design solution available. Its core appeal is its "What You See Is What You Get" (WYSIWYG) editing experience, massive feature set, and unlimited usage license.

Visual Editing and Integrated Features

Divi allows users to build and design pages on the front-end of the site in real time, dramatically accelerating design iteration and client approvals. It includes built-in A/B testing, lead generation forms, and social media integration—consolidating features often requiring separate plugins.

Integrated Toolset Savings: Divi's built-in lead generation, A/B testing, and social follow modules replace 3 paid plugins that cost $150 annually. This built-in functionality provides an immediate **$150 annual software saving** while simplifying plugin management.

Divi's Built-in A/B Testing

Divi includes native A/B testing tools, allowing marketers to test different page designs, headlines, and call-to-action buttons without external plugin dependencies, leading to continuous conversion rate optimization.

🌊 OceanWP: Versatility and eCommerce Features

OceanWP is a highly versatile, feature-rich theme known for its robust WooCommerce compatibility and free extension ecosystem. It is the theme of choice for users building complex eCommerce stores and needing numerous stylistic options without immediately paying for a premium builder.

WooCommerce Integration and Mobile Optimization

OceanWP includes native features specifically designed for online stores, such as a multi-step checkout layout, floating add-to-cart bars, and quick view options. It provides dedicated mobile styling controls, ensuring the complex functionality of an eCommerce store remains optimized for mobile conversions.

E-commerce Conversion Lift: Using OceanWP's distraction-free, multi-step checkout template can improve checkout completion rates by 5%. On a site generating $5,000 in monthly sales, this efficiency delivers **$250 in incremental monthly sales** or **$3,000 annually**.

OceanWP's Free Extensions

The free version offers numerous powerful extensions (like sticky headers, custom sidebar styling, and local SEO optimizations) that often require premium plugins on other lightweight themes, providing high value at a low cost.

👋 Hello Elementor: Minimalist Page Builder Base

Hello Elementor is not a theme with features; it is a blank structural canvas designed by the Elementor team specifically to be used with the Elementor Pro page builder. Its primary selling point is eliminating every unnecessary line of code to maximize speed and prevent conflicts.

Zero Overhead and Elementor Synergy

Hello loads virtually no CSS or JavaScript beyond what is required to run WordPress. All styling, headers, footers, and functionality are handled entirely by the Elementor Pro page builder. This creates the fastest possible starting point for Elementor users, ensuring the builder's code is the only code affecting performance.

Page Speed Advantage: By removing theme bloat, Hello Theme improves site speed, which can boost Google PageSpeed Insights scores, reducing technical SEO labor. This ultra-lightweight approach ensures the lowest possible maintenance cost over the site's lifetime.

Hello Theme's Code Structure

The theme is deliberately stripped bare to ensure maximum performance. It lacks sidebars, custom layouts, or fancy widgets, forcing the user to rely entirely on the page builder. This focus guarantees that performance is fully controllable by the developer/marketer.

⚙️ Speed & Flexibility Grid

A comparison of core factors that dictate long-term performance and design freedom.

Core Footprint (Code Size)

9.5/10

GeneratePress: Smallest file size (under 10KB).

Core Footprint (Code Size)

10/10

Hello Elementor: Near-zero, only structural code loads.

Core Footprint (Code Size)

9.0/10

Astra: Excellent, lightweight and modular (under 50KB).

Core Footprint (Code Size)

6.0/10

Divi: Heaviest, as it loads its entire integrated builder structure.

Core Footprint (Code Size)

8.0/10

OceanWP: Good performance, but slightly heavier than competitors.

💰 Development Time Savings Estimator

Calculate the estimated labor dollars saved annually by using themes optimized for speed and pre-built site templates, significantly reducing development time.

Annual Web Development Labor Savings Calculator

Estimate the dollars saved by using high-efficiency themes and templates.

Total Annual Hours Saved: 0 Hours

Annual Labor Cost Before Optimization: $0
Projected Annual Labor Savings: $0

📝 Pricing and Infrastructure

Pricing ranges from free (with premium add-ons) to highly integrated, all-inclusive packages.

Factor Astra GeneratePress Divi OceanWP Hello Elementor
Core Pricing Model Freemium (Paid annual/lifetime license). Freemium (Paid annual/lifetime license). Subscription (Paid annual/lifetime license for theme + builder). Freemium (Paid annual/lifetime license for extensions). Free (Requires separate Elementor Pro subscription).
Built-in Page Builder No (Relies on external). No (Relies on external). Yes (Divi Builder). No (Relies on external). No (Requires Elementor).

🎯 Final Verdict: Matching Theme to Priority

The optimal theme choice depends entirely on your primary goal: Do you prioritize speed and clean code, or visual control and integrated features?

Best for Performance & Speed

Choose GeneratePress or Astra if Core Web Vitals and minimal file size are your top priority. These are the fastest foundations available.

Prioritize Speed

Best for Visual Editing & Features

Choose Divi (for all-in-one builder experience) or Hello Elementor (if you already use Elementor Pro and need the fastest blank canvas).

Prioritize Visuals